Re: MAX ball shot trajectory
If you've done any of those physics labs...you'll find that theoretical physics is only a very rough approximiation of the actual answer. I think you can use the formulas for a rough starting point but guessing and testing is probably the best way. These balls are so light that if there is spin on it...there is going to be a major trajectory change anyways. Ever see a ping pong ball with back spin? It flys very wierd.
